Handling Multiple Pallet Dimensions:
- π Adjustable Clamp and Table Sizes: An ideal pallet inverter features adjustable clamping mechanisms and table dimensions. This allows it to securely hold and invert various pallet sizes, from smaller industrial pallets to larger Euro or US standard pallets. This adaptability means you do not need different machines for different pallet sizes. You can use one machine for all your needs.
- π Automatic Size Detection (Optional): Some advanced pallet inverters can automatically detect pallet dimensions and adjust settings accordingly. This feature minimizes manual configuration errors and speeds up the switching process even further. It ensures that the machine is always set correctly for the pallet it is handling. This saves time and reduces mistakes.
- π Compliance with International Standards: For Brazilian exporters, it is vital that their pallet handling equipment can accommodate pallets compliant with various international regulations. A versatile inverter helps you meet these diverse standards without needing to outsource pallet switching or use inefficient manual methods. This ensures your shipments comply with global rules. Accommodating Different Pallet Materials:
- π³ Wood Pallets: The most common type, wooden pallets, vary in construction (e.g., stringer, block). A good inverter design safely handles the different weights and structural characteristics of wood. It ensures a firm grip without damaging the pallet or the goods. This is crucial for maintaining package integrity.
- β»οΈ Plastic Pallets: Increasingly popular for hygiene and durability, plastic pallets require careful handling due to their smoother surfaces and different weight distribution. The clamping system of a versatile inverter must be designed to grip plastic pallets securely without slipping. This prevents accidents and damage to your products.
- βοΈ Specialty Pallets: Some export operations might use custom-designed or specialized pallets. The right pallet inverter will have the flexibility to adjust its clamping pressure and inversion speed to accommodate these unique requirements. Minimizing Changeover Time:
- β±οΈ Quick Setup and Configuration: The time it takes to switch between pallet types should be minimal. An efficient pallet inverter offers intuitive controls and quick-release mechanisms for adjustments, reducing the downtime associated with changing pallet specifications. This means your operations can keep moving.
- π» Pre-programmed Settings: Many modern pallet inverters allow operators to save pre-programmed settings for frequently used pallet combinations. This means that switching from a Euro pallet configuration to a US pallet configuration can be done with the press of a button. This eliminates manual adjustments every time. It saves valuable operational time.
- π§ Reduced Need for Manual Tools: The design should aim to minimize the need for special tools or extensive manual intervention during changeovers. Heavy-Duty Construction and Materials:
- πͺ Robust Steel Frame: The core structure of a resilient pallet inverter must be built from heavy-gauge steel. This provides the necessary strength and stability to handle heavy loads and absorb the constant stresses of continuous operation. A strong frame prevents flexing and deformation over time. It ensures long-term structural integrity.
- π‘οΈ Wear-Resistant Components: Parts subject to frequent movement or contact, such as clamps, rollers, and pivot points, should be made from hardened or specially treated materials. These materials resist abrasion and wear, extending the lifespan of critical components. This means fewer replacements are needed.
- βοΈ Industrial-Grade Bearings and Motors: High-quality industrial bearings and powerful, reliable motors are crucial for consistent performance. These components are designed to withstand high operational cycles and heavy loads without overheating or premature failure. This ensures smooth and powerful operation day in and day out. Quality of Internal Components and Drive Systems:
- π§ Premium Hydraulic/Electric Systems: For hydraulic pallet inverters, high-grade pumps, cylinders, and hoses are essential for reliable power transmission. For electric systems, robust gearboxes and motors with ample power ensure smooth, controlled movement. These premium components minimize the risk of operational failures. They also provide precise control.
- π Advanced Control Systems: A resilient pallet inverter uses industrial-grade Programmable Logic Controllers (PLCs) and robust wiring. These systems provide accurate and consistent control, reducing the likelihood of electronic malfunctions that can halt operations. They ensure intelligent and responsive machine behavior.
- π© Minimal Moving Parts (where possible): A simpler mechanical design, with fewer complex moving parts, often correlates with higher reliability. Less complexity means fewer points of failure, making the machine easier to maintain and more robust in demanding environments. This approach simplifies troubleshooting. Designed for Continuous Operation and Easy Maintenance:
- π High Duty Cycle Rating: The machine must be rated for a high duty cycle, meaning it is designed to operate continuously for long periods without overheating or component stress. This is vital for 24/7 export operations where downtime is costly. It confirms the machine can handle constant use.
- π οΈ Accessibility for Maintenance: While robust, all machinery requires maintenance. A well-designed pallet inverter will have easily accessible lubrication points, filters, and major components. This allows maintenance teams to perform routine checks and repairs quickly, minimizing downtime. This reduces time spent on upkeep.
- βοΈ Modular Design for Quick Repairs: In case of a component failure, a modular design allows for quick replacement of sub-assemblies rather than extensive on-site repairs. This significantly reduces the Mean Time To Repair (MTTR), getting the machine back online faster. This means less disruption to your export flow.
